Water pressure adjustment services involve fine-tuning the flow of water coming from a property's plumbing system to ensure optimal performance. This process typically includes inspecting the existing pressure levels, identifying any issues caused by too high or too low water pressure, and then making the necessary adjustments to the pressure regulator or other components. Properly adjusted water pressure helps prevent damage to pipes, fixtures, and appliances, while also ensuring consistent water flow throughout the property.

Many common problems can be addressed through water pressure adjustment. For instance, excessive water pressure can lead to leaks, burst pipes, and premature wear on fixtures, while low pressure may result in weak water flow that makes daily tasks frustrating. Property owners who notice inconsistent water flow, banging noises in pipes, or frequent fixture repairs may benefit from having a professional evaluate and adjust their water pressure. This service can help improve overall plumbing performance and extend the lifespan of plumbing components.

Properties that typically require water pressure adjustment include residential homes, especially those with older plumbing systems, as well as multi-unit buildings, commercial properties, and public facilities. Homes with pressure-reducing valves that have not been serviced in a while may experience fluctuating pressure levels. Similarly, properties experiencing frequent pipe leaks or fixture malfunctions often need a professional assessment to determine if improper pressure is contributing to these issues. How can I tell if my water pressure is too high or too low? A professional can assess your water pressure using a pressure gauge and determine if adjustments are needed to ensure proper flow and prevent damage.

What causes water pressure issues in a home? Common causes include faulty pressure regulators, pipe obstructions, or changes in municipal water supply, which local contractors can diagnose and address.

Can water pressure adjustment improve my shower experience? Yes, adjusting water pressure can help achieve a more consistent and comfortable flow, enhancing overall water usage performance.

Is it possible to adjust water pressure without replacing pipes? In many cases, a professional can adjust or install pressure regulators or valves to modify water pressure without major pipe work.
